Low birth weight babies are defined as those weighing less than 2,500 grams at birth. They account for 30% of neonates in India and are at higher risk of mortality and morbidity. There are two main types - preterm babies born before 37 weeks gestation, and small for gestational age babies who weigh less than the 10th percentile.
